Tuberous Breast Correction Surgery in Portmore: What to Expect

Tuberous breast deformity is a condition where the breasts have an abnormal shape, often appearing constricted at the base and protruding excessively at the top. This can cause significant self-consciousness and discomfort for those affected. Fortunately, tuberous breast correction surgery in Portmore offers a solution to address this issue. The procedure involves reshaping the breast to achieve a more natural, aesthetically pleasing appearance. It is a complex operation that requires a skilled and experienced plastic surgeon to perform. The Surgical Process

Tuberous breast correction surgery typically involves the following steps: 1. Incisions: The surgeon will make incisions around the areola and/or under the breast to access the underlying breast tissue. 2. Breast reshaping: The surgeon will use specialized techniques to expand the breast base, reposition the nipple-areola complex, and reshape the breast into a more natural, symmetrical form. 3. Implant placement (if necessary): In some cases, the surgeon may also use breast implants to enhance the breast volume and achieve the desired shape. 4. Closure: The incisions will be closed using sutures, and the breasts will be wrapped in bandages or a surgical bra to support the healing process.

Pain and Recovery

Tuberous breast correction surgery is considered a major surgical procedure, and patients can expect to experience some pain and discomfort during the recovery process. The level of pain can vary depending on the individual and the complexity of the surgery. Immediately after the procedure, patients may experience moderate to severe pain, swelling, and bruising. The surgeon will prescribe pain medication to help manage the discomfort. Over the next few days and weeks, the pain and swelling should gradually subside as the body heals. It is important to follow the surgeon's instructions for post-operative care, which may include wearing a surgical bra, avoiding strenuous activity, and attending follow-up appointments. The recovery process can take several weeks to several months, depending on the individual's healing rate and the extent of the surgery.

FAQ

**Q: How long does the surgery take?** A: Tuberous breast correction surgery typically takes 2-3 hours, depending on the complexity of the case. **Q: How long is the recovery period?** A: The recovery period can vary, but most patients can return to their normal activities within 4-6 weeks, with full recovery taking several months. **Q: What are the potential risks and complications?** A: Like any surgical procedure, there are risks associated with tuberous breast correction, such as infection, bleeding, scarring, and implant-related complications (if used). Your surgeon will discuss these risks with you during the consultation. **Q: How much does the surgery cost?** A: The cost of tuberous breast correction surgery in Portmore can vary depending on the surgeon's experience, the complexity of the case, and any additional procedures required.
